Bar Manikpur Population - Baksa, Assam

Bar Manikpur is a medium size village located in Jalah Circle of Baksa district, Assam with total 352 families residing. The Bar Manikpur village has population of 1696 of which 859 are males while 837 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bar Manikp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 205 which makes up 12.09 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bar Manikpur village is 974 which is higher than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Bar Manikpur as per census is 1181, higher than Assam average of 962.

Bar Manikp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Bar Manikpur village was 81.49 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Bar Manikpur Male literacy stands at 87.84 % while female literacy rate was 74.79 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 4.89 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.65 % of total population in Bar Manikpur village.

Work Profile

In Bar Manikpur village out of total population, 246 were engaged in work activities. 57.72 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 42.28 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 246 workers engaged in Main Work, 38 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 2 were Agricultural labourer.
